Major Events in Puka Nacua’s Life
Puka Nacua has experienced several major events that have shaped his career and character. Each of these moments has contributed to his development as both an athlete and an individual. His high school achievements set the foundation for his future success. He was named Utah’s “Mr. Football” and also earned the 2018 Gatorade Player of the Year award, highlighting his exceptional talent early on.
After high school, Puka attended the University of Washington. His college career began with promise but was marked by a foot injury that limited his playing time. This setback did not deter him; instead, it fueled his determination to succeed. He chose to enter the NCAA transfer portal, seeking an opportunity to shine.
Puka transferred to BYU for the 2021 season, where he quickly made an impact. His performances garnered attention from NFL scouts, showcasing his potential. In the 2023 NFL Draft, Puka was selected by the Los Angeles Rams in the fifth round. This opportunity was a dream come true, allowing him to take his skills to the professional level.
